Marengo Mining Limited ("Marengo" or the "Company")
(TSX:MRN)(ASX:MMC)(POMSoX:MMC) is pleased to announce the appointment of current
Director, Mr. Pieter Britz, as Chief Executive Officer ("CEO"), effective
immediately. 


With effect from today, Mr. Les Emery, Founding Director, President and current
CEO, has stepped down from the Company.


Mr. Emery, a well respected and experienced Australian mining executive, founded
Marengo in 2002, listing the Company initially on the Australian Stock Exchange
("ASX") and subsequently, the Papua New Guinea and Toronto Stock Exchanges, and
acquiring the Yandera Project, Madang Province, Papua New Guinea ("PNG"), where
the Company has been working to develop a copper-molybdenum-gold project for the
last eight years. Under the leadership of Mr. Emery, Marengo has developed
strong working relationships with the local Yandera community and land owners,
and the Provincial and National Governments of PNG. 


Mr. Emery will assist in the transition to the new senior management team and
their introduction to government and stakeholders in PNG.

Mr. Britz is an industrial engineer with over 20 years' experience as a mining
professional, and has served on the board of a number of resource companies in
Canada, Australia and China. Pieter is a registered professional engineer, and a
member of AusIMM.


After spending 13 years in mining in Africa with Kumba Resources, Pieter spent 3
years in investment banking with Royal Bank of Canada in Australia, until 2007
when he joined The Sentient Group ("Sentient") as an investment professional in
private equity. Sentient is the largest shareholder of, and a lender to Marengo.



Mr. Mears is a licensed geologist in the USA and is also a member of AusIMM. He
has over 20 years experience in exploration and mining, during which time he has
been a director of a number of companies and was involved in a number of
successful mine start ups. He currently operates his own geological consulting
firm and drilling company. 


Through his consulting firm, John has worked with The Sentient Group since the
mid 1990s, where his role includes ensuring that geological assessments are
undertaken to the highest standards by qualified personnel, as well as
initiating new exploration concepts.


The new management team's immediate priority will be to conduct a comprehensive
evaluation of the feasibility of the Yandera project. As part of this review, a
full geological audit of the Yandera resource, and a program to identify
potential higher grade, near surface prospects aimed at significantly improving
resource economics, has also commenced. Marengo will continue to work very
closely with the Government of Papua New Guinea, the Yandera community, and
other relevant stakeholder groups.
